DevGPT
What is DevGPT?
DevGPT is an AI-powered development assistant that transforms Jira tickets into code. It integrates with popular ticket systems and Git services, aiming to streamline the development process and boost productivity for software teams.
Top Features:
- AI-driven code generation: converts Jira tickets into functional code in about 40 seconds.
- Intelligent linting: adheres to repository-specific rules for consistent code quality.
- Component reuse: identifies and utilizes existing codebase elements to maintain efficiency.
- Collaborative editing: allows fine-tuning of AI-generated code through comments.
Pros and Cons
Pros:
- Time-saving: automates ticket resolution, potentially increasing development speed.
- Customization: learns from user preferences to generate more accurate code over time.
- Security-focused: operates with a no-code-saving policy to protect intellectual property.
Cons:
- Learning curve: may require time for teams to adapt to AI-assisted development.
- Dependency concerns: reliance on AI might impact traditional coding skills.
- Integration limitations: compatibility with all development tools is not guaranteed.
Use Cases:
- Rapid prototyping: quickly generate code for new features or concepts.
- Bug fixing: automate the process of addressing reported issues in Jira tickets.
- Code refactoring: use AI to improve existing codebase structure and efficiency.
Who Can Use DevGPT?
- Software development teams: looking to accelerate their workflow and productivity.
- Project managers: seeking to optimize resource allocation and project timelines.
- Individual developers: aiming to boost their coding efficiency and output.
Pricing:
- Free Trial: not explicitly mentioned on the website.
- Pricing Plan: details not provided, likely requires contacting sales for custom quotes.
Our Review Rating Score:
- Functionality and Features: 4.5/5
- User Experience (UX): 4/5
- Performance and Reliability: 4/5
- Scalability and Integration: 4/5
- Security and Privacy: 4.5/5
- Cost-Effectiveness and Pricing Structure: 3.5/5
- Customer Support and Community: 4/5
- Innovation and Future Proofing: 4.5/5
- Data Management and Portability: 4/5
- Customization and Flexibility: 4/5
- Overall Rating: 4.1/5
Final Verdict:
DevGPT shows promise in accelerating development workflows through AI-driven code generation. While it may require adaptation, its potential for increasing productivity and maintaining code quality makes it worth considering for development teams seeking to optimize their processes.
FAQs:
1) How does DevGPT ensure code security?
DevGPT operates with a strict no-code-saving policy, ensuring that your code remains confidential throughout the development process. It's also open-source, allowing for transparency and security audits.
2) Can DevGPT integrate with my existing development tools?
DevGPT is designed to integrate with leading Git services and ticket management systems. However, compatibility with all tools is not guaranteed, so it's best to check with their support team for specific integrations.
3) How accurate is the code generated by DevGPT?
DevGPT claims that over 31% of pull requests are merged on the first attempt. The AI learns from your codebase and preferences, improving accuracy over time. However, human review is still recommended.
4) Is DevGPT suitable for small development teams?
While DevGPT can benefit teams of all sizes, its impact may be more noticeable in larger teams dealing with numerous tickets. Small teams should evaluate if the potential productivity gains justify the implementation effort.
5) How does DevGPT handle different programming languages?
DevGPT is trained on your specific codebase, so it should adapt to the programming languages you use. However, its effectiveness may vary depending on the complexity and uniqueness of your project's requirements.
Stay Ahead of the AI Curve
Join 76,000 subscribers mastering AI tools. Don’t miss out!
- Bookmark your favorite AI tools and keep track of top AI tools.
- Unblock premium AI tips and get AI Mastery's secrects for free.
- Receive a weekly AI newsletter with news, trending tools, and tutorials.